- The agreement was reported by The Athletic's Ken Rosenthal, with financial terms reported by Nick Piecoro of The Arizona Republic.
- The one-year contract guarantees $2.75 million and includes up to $500,000 in bonuses.
- McCann joined Arizona in June after opting out of a Braves minor-league deal when Gabriel Moreno broke a finger.
- He closed the season with the Diamondbacks by hitting .260 with a .754 OPS across 42 games.
- The 12-year veteran previously played for the Tigers, White Sox, Mets and Orioles and earned an All-Star nod in 2019.
